Divisional Round weekend lived up to every bit of the playoff hype: 8 teams, 4 key match ups with 2 going to overtime.
The Broncos exacted revenge on the Bills edging them out 33-30 in overtime after a back-and-forth battle that saw multiple lead changes and turnovers. Denver’s defence forced key stops and a late interception in OT set up the game-winning field goal, while the Bills’ resilient effort ultimately fell just short, and ultimately led to Buffalo moving on from Sean McDermott. The Seahawks absolutely dominated the 49ers, the final score a being a humiliating 41-6 for the top seed. From a 95-yard kickoff return for a touchdown to a suffocating defensive performance, Seattle made a statement and punched their ticket to the NFC Championship in emphatic fashion. Sunday’s AFC action saw the Patriots take control in Foxborough against the Texans, securing a 28-16 that saw as many interceptions as it did touchdowns! To cap the weekend off, the Rams held their nerve in a classic overtime thriller versus the Bears winning 20-17 after a late game-tying score, and a decisive field goal in extra time.
